The Enigmatic Maestro: A Deep Dive into Joe Jackson's Career
Joe Jackson isn't a musician who sits still. Since emerging from the London punk scene in the late 1970s, he’s been a restless innovator, a sharp observer of life, and a masterful craftsman of songs that lodge themselves firmly in your brain. Born David Jackson in Burton upon Trent, Staffordshire, he adopted his stage name early on, a moniker that has become synonymous with intelligence, musical versatility, and a healthy dose of cynicism.
His debut album, "Look Sharp!" (1979), exploded onto the scene with anthemic hits like "Is She Really Going Out With Him?" and "Sunday Papers." This was punk with a pop sensibility, a new wave explosion that showcased Jackson’s keen lyrical observations and his knack for crafting instantly memorable melodies. He wasn't just shouting anger; he was dissecting society with a razor-sharp wit, a trait that would define his career.
The early 1980s saw Jackson cemented as a global star. "Beat Crazy" (1980) continued his energetic trajectory, while "Jumpin' Jive" (1981) was a bold left-turn, a meticulously crafted homage to the swing and jazz music he’d grown up listening to. This album, featuring a sensational rendition of Louis Jordan’s "Steppin' Out," demonstrated Jackson’s fearlessness in exploring different genres and his innate ability to make them his own. He wasn't content to be a one-trick pony; he was a musical chameleon with a profound understanding of rhythm and melody.
Perhaps his most commercially successful album, "Night and Day" (1982), is a masterpiece of atmospheric songwriting, inspired by the sights and sounds of New York City. Tracks like "Steppin' Out" (a different song from the "Jumpin' Jive" hit but equally iconic) and "A Little Smile" painted vivid sonic pictures, showcasing Jackson’s lyrical prowess and his ability to evoke a specific mood. This album, dedicated to Cole Porter, solidified his reputation as a sophisticated songwriter capable of profound emotional depth.
Jackson’s career has been a constant exploration. He embraced the ska-inflected rhythms of "Body and Soul" (1984), delivered the politically charged "Will Power" (1987), and continued to surprise with albums like the jazz-tinged "Laughter & Lust" (1991) and the minimalist "Night Music" (1994). His 2003 album "Volume 3" marked a return to a more rock-oriented sound, while "Fast Forward" (2015) saw him collaborating with an array of talented musicians, bringing a fresh perspective to his songwriting.
More recently, "Fool" (2019) delivered a searing, politically charged set of songs that proved Jackson’s fire remains undimmed. His lyrics tackle contemporary issues with the same incisive intelligence that characterized his early work, proving that he’s not one to shy away from commenting on the world around him. Navigating Groningen: Your Travel Companion
Groningen is a wonderfully charming and highly walkable city, and reaching SPOT / De Oosterpoort is straightforward.
By Public Transport:
- Train: Groningen's main train station (Groningen Centraal) is a well-connected hub. Many Dutch cities, including Amsterdam, Utrecht, and Rotterdam, have frequent direct services to Groningen. The journey from Amsterdam Centraal to Groningen typically takes around 2 hours and 15 minutes.
- Bus: Once you arrive at Groningen Centraal, SPOT / De Oosterpoort is a short bus ride or a pleasant walk away. Several local bus lines will take you in the right direction. Look for buses heading towards the city centre and ask the driver or check the route maps for stops near De Oosterpoort or Martinitoren (the city’s iconic tower), as the venue is in close proximity. The walk from the station is approximately 20-25 minutes, a lovely way to see some of the city if the weather permits.
By Car:
- Groningen is accessible via the A7 motorway. If you are driving, be aware that parking in the city centre can be challenging and often requires payment. There are several multi-storey car parks in Groningen, including the Parkeergarage Museumkwartier and Parkeergarage Forum, both of which are relatively close to the venue. It's advisable to check parking availability and costs in advance. Using a navigation system with real-time traffic updates is recommended.
Getting to the Venue from Groningen Centraal Station:
- Walking: As mentioned, it's a viable option. Exit the station and head towards the city centre. Follow signs for the Martinitoren; De Oosterpoort is located a short distance from there. The route is generally well-signposted.
- Bus: Numerous bus lines depart from the station forecourt. Lines like 1, 2, 5, and 8 will get you close to the city centre. Ask the driver for the nearest stop to De Oosterpoort. A typical bus journey will take no more than 10-15 minutes.
